Intrepid hit by kamikaze

80 years ago today, on 29 October 1944, Essex-class aircraft carrier USS Intrepid (CV-11) was hit by a kamikaze on one of her port side gun positions; damage was minimal though ten men were killed and another six were wounded.
Intrepid Sea, Air & Space Museum, New York, NY

Whyalla museum opened

36 years ago today, on 29 October 1988, Whyalla Maritime Museum opened with Bathurst-class corvette HMAS Whyalla (J153) as a centerpiece.
Whyalla City Council, SA, Austraila

Wilhelm Bauer laid down

81 years ago today, on 28 October 1944, Germany's type XXI U-boat U-2540 (Wilhelm Bauer) was laid down at Blohm & Voss, Hamburg, Germany.
Museum ship at Technikmuseum U-Boot Wilhelm Bauer, Bremerhaven, Germany

Elissa launched

148 years ago today, on 27 October 1877, three-masted barque Elissa was launched at Alexander Hall & Co. in Aberdeen Scotland
Museum ship in Galveston, TX

USS Midway keel laid

82 years ago today, on 27 October 1943, Midway-class aircraft carrier USS Midway CV-41 was laid down at Newport News Shipbuilding
Museum ship in San Diego, CA
